Default problem with radio

I recently installed an antenna for am/fm radio use. I have had the head unit for several months and always used Bluetooth from my phone to listen to music. Listening to the radio works perfect until I hit the gas and then it turns to static and gets low, listening via USB or Bluetooth its fine and always has been. I have tired on a full charge and after some cart usage..same results. I do have a 12 reducer installed, fuse panel and bus bar. I directly hooked up the radio between two batteries bypassing the reducer..and still the same results. Short of it being an issue with the head unit I am at a loss.

Default Re: problem with radio

Determine if you can pick up the same noise interference on a portable AM-FM radio near the cart. Golf cart controllers radiate signals that can be picked up on radios near the cart.

Default Re: problem with radio

Where did you install the antenna? My antenna is horrible and I have it mounted on the body just behind the front seat. Brother-in-law's antenna is pretty good and he mounted his horizontally tucked into the lip on his roof.

You may need to reposition the antenna and/or antenna cable to avoid the electrical interference.
